Heat Pump Tumble Dryers

The tumble dryers that are heated by a heat pump are equipped with advanced energy-saving technologies that help you save and reuse the air drained from your laundry. They may cost more upfront, but they're a great choice for anyone wanting to save money on their energy bills while doing their bit to help the environment.

They are also less expensive to run than vented or condenser models. They could save you from PS42 to PS51 on your annual energy bill.

They're less expensive to run

Tumble dryers with heat pumps are less expensive to run since they consume less energy. They reuse warm air, which means they're also greener. If you select a Bosch H-DRY 500 - Hoover Direct model with smart connectivity, you can save PS91 on your power costs each year.

It's true that heat pump dryers are more expensive to purchase upfront than other kinds of tumble dryers. However they can pay for themselves with lower energy bills in a matter of minutes especially this winter, with the highest prices for years.

The heat pump dryers recycle the warm air back into the drum, unlike vented or condenser tumble-dryers which release it once they complete their drying cycle. They are more efficient, and they cost less to operate. In fact they can be as much as 50% cheaper.

And because they work at lower temperatures, your clothes will have better protection, too. Hot air can shrink fabric and cause necklines to be distorted, or degrade prints. However, your clothes will remain beautiful for longer with a heat pump tumble dryer.

Another benefit of the tumble dryers with heat pump s is that they don't require to be plumbed in. They store water in a reservoir that you can empty into your sink, allowing you to install them anywhere in your home or garage and put them near a socket.

While they take a little longer to dry your laundry than vented or condenser tumble dryers, they often feature built-in sensors that stop the machine when it's finished - so you don't have to worry about leaving your clothes in too long. They'll even let you know when the tank is full, so you can empty it before the next wash.

It's worth remembering that because the tumble dryers that run on heat pump operate at a lower temperature, they're more sensitive to temperature fluctuations than other types of tumble dryers and won't dry all types of fabrics. Certain fabrics, like wool and silk, won't dry correctly.

The heat pump tumble dryer operates in a unique manner, using closed loop technology to recycle warm air. It is able to reach the desired temperature by blowing air through an element that heats it, and then it passes the hot air over an evaporator to remove moisture. The water is then pumped into a tank, or drained away, prior to being reheated before being sent through the drum again to dry your clothes.

In this way a heat pump tumbler saves you money by reducing your energy costs and also keeping your clothes looking nice for longer. The tumble dryers with a heat pump might take a bit longer to dry, but the benefits far outweigh this. It is crucial to understand that heat pump models require some extra maintenance. The reservoir of water has to be cleaned regularly and the evaporator needs to be cleaned periodically. They're quieter

They are quiet and quiet, which is among their biggest advantages. When compared to conventional condenser models, they run more quietly, which makes them ideal for homes with lots of traffic and families. They make use of coolant, which enables them to operate at a lower temperature. This means that clothing will last longer.

However, it's important to note that tumble dryers with heat pumps can still produce some noise. It's usually caused by the compressor and the fan. The good news is that noise can be reduced significantly with proper maintenance. This means you must tighten any loose parts, check that there isn't any rattling and banging and lubricate your machine properly to avoid making screeching or whining noises.

To reduce the noise, installers can select heat pump models that are Quiet Mark approved as they have been shown to offer industry leading levels of quiet operation. In addition, installers can search for acoustic liner and insulation to reduce the sound produced by the unit. They can also ensure that the indoor and outdoor heat pumps are positioned away from living spaces, to reduce noise.

The heat pumps can be made even quieter by making use of noise reduction technology. Grommets of rubber around mounts acoustic liners for cabinets, and ductwork insulation all aid in reducing noise from the unit. Inverter-driven air compressors are an excellent option, since they adjust the speed and prevent the initial surge of energy required when starting up that often causes high-pitched sounds.
